iATN Launches New Search Engine

Millions of Discussions Now Easier for Members to Find

BREA, Calif. — The new search platform for the International Automotive Technicians Network (iATN®) makes it easy for premium members to quickly find real-world knowledge from service industry professionals exchanged on iATN since 1995.

Thousands of members from all over the world exchange knowledge and help each other with automotive service issues 24 hours a day on iATN’s TechHelp and Forums. The Knowledge Base houses this real-world information in its TechHelp, Forum Archives and Waveform Library for members to access and use in their day-to-day business.

“Being able to quickly define a vehicle is a major time-saver. With a few keystrokes, a vehicle can be quickly defined, then, one can simply type in a DTC, symptom, component, signal, etc. or select from any of the dynamically displayed attributes in the left pane. Since this search interface spans across all of iATN simultaneously, it increases the chances that you’ll find something relevant to your interest,” said iATN President, Scott Brown.

iATN was founded in 1995 and is the largest online community of automotive technicians, repair shop owners and other allied service professionals in the world with more than 80,000 active members from 161 countries. iATN members exchange technical knowledge with their peers around the globe, collectively sharing almost two million years of experience.

The iATN Mission of Excellence: To promote the continued growth, success and image of the professional automotive technician by providing a forum for the exchange of knowledge and the promotion of education, professionalism and integrity.
